[Automated infant auditory screening using the Natus-ALGO 2e in the NICU]

Summary
The Natus-ALGO 2e is a fast, automated auditory brainstem response (ABR) screener useful for infant hearing screening. However, high-risk infants require follow-up with conventional ABR due to potential discrepancies.

Background:
- Early detection of hearing impairment in neonates is crucial for timely intervention.
- Automated auditory brainstem response (ABR) screeners offer potential for faster and more efficient hearing assessments.
- The Natus-ALGO 2e utilizes a template-matching algorithm for pass-refer outcomes.
Purpose of the Study:
- To compare the performance of the Natus-ALGO 2e automated ABR screener with conventional ABR methods.
- To evaluate the clinical usefulness of the Natus-ALGO 2e in a neonatal intensive care unit setting.
- To identify potential discrepancies between the automated screener and conventional ABR, particularly in high-risk infants.
Main Methods:
- The Natus-ALGO 2e was used to screen 202 ears of 101 neonates (mean conceptual age 40.4 weeks).
- A subset of 60 ears from 30 high-risk infants underwent both Natus-ALGO 2e and conventional ABR testing.
- Screening was performed during natural sleep, with an average time of 2 minutes 58 seconds per infant.
Main Results:
- The Natus-ALGO 2e passed 97 cases (both ears), referred 3 cases (both ears), and had 1 case (one ear referred).
- In high-risk infants, 53/60 ears passed the Natus-ALGO 2e, while conventional ABR initially failed 14/53 of these.
- Follow-up ABR in the discrepant group showed normal results in 11 ears and improved thresholds/latencies in 3 ears; 7 ears initially referred by both methods had 3 normalize on retest.
Conclusions:
- The Natus-ALGO 2e is a useful and rapid tool for infant hearing screening in neonates.
- Discrepancies between Natus-ALGO 2e and conventional ABR were noted in high-risk infants.
- Retesting with conventional ABR is recommended for high-risk infants, even if they pass the Natus-ALGO 2e, to ensure accurate diagnosis.
